Definition and Importance of Serving Sizes

The serving size is a fundamental element of any nutrition label, representing a specific quantity of food that the nutritional information presented on the label refers to. It is typically expressed in common household measures, such as cups, pieces, or grams, making it relatable to everyday consumption habits. Understanding and accurately identifying the serving size is paramount because all other nutritional data, from calories to grams of fat and sugar, is calculated based on this single unit.The importance of serving sizes cannot be overstated.

They serve as the reference point for all the nutritional data provided. Without a clear understanding of the serving size, it is incredibly easy to misinterpret the nutritional content of a food product, potentially leading to overconsumption of calories, fats, sugars, or sodium. For instance, a package might list 200 calories per serving, but if the package contains three servings, consuming the entire package means consuming 600 calories.

Impact of Serving Sizes on Nutrient Interpretation

The serving size listed on a nutrition label has a direct and significant impact on how you interpret the nutrient information. It acts as a multiplier for all the values presented. If the listed serving size is smaller than the amount you actually consume, you will inadvertently consume more calories, fats, carbohydrates, and other nutrients than indicated. Conversely, if the serving size is larger than your typical portion, the numbers might seem daunting, but they accurately reflect the nutrient density of that larger portion.Consider a snack bar that lists a serving size of 1 bar (40g) and contains 200 calories.

If you eat two of these bars, you are consuming 400 calories, double the amount of fat, sugar, and other nutrients listed for a single serving. Similarly, a bag of chips might have a serving size of 1 ounce (28g), but if the bag contains 3 ounces, and you eat the entire bag, you are consuming three times the calories, fat, and sodium listed for one serving.

This highlights the critical need to not only note the serving size but also to compare it with the “Servings Per Container” to accurately gauge the total nutritional impact of the food item.

Types of Fats and Their Health Implications

Fats are a vital part of a healthy diet, providing energy, supporting cell growth, and aiding in nutrient absorption. However, not all fats are created equal, and understanding their types is essential for making heart-healthy choices. Nutrition labels typically break down fat content into different categories.

  • Saturated Fats: These fats are typically solid at room temperature and are found primarily in animal products (like red meat, butter, and full-fat dairy) and some plant oils (like coconut and palm oil). Consuming high amounts of saturated fat can increase LDL (“bad”) cholesterol levels, raising the risk of heart disease. The general recommendation is to limit saturated fat intake.

  • Unsaturated Fats: These fats are typically liquid at room temperature and are considered healthier. They are found in sources like olive oil, avocados, nuts, and fatty fish. Unsaturated fats can help improve cholesterol levels and reduce the risk of heart disease. They are further divided into:
    • Monounsaturated Fats: Found in olive oil, canola oil, avocados, and nuts.
    • Polyunsaturated Fats: Found in soybean oil, corn oil, sunflower oil, and fatty fish (rich in omega-3 and omega-6 fatty acids).
  • Trans Fats: These are the most detrimental type of fat. They are often created through a process called hydrogenation and are found in some processed foods, fried foods, and baked goods. Trans fats raise LDL cholesterol and lower HDL (“good”) cholesterol, significantly increasing the risk of heart disease and stroke. Many countries have banned or severely restricted the use of artificial trans fats, but it’s still important to check labels, as small amounts can still be present.

    Look for “partially hydrogenated oils” on the ingredient list, which indicates the presence of trans fats.

Understanding What Percent Daily Value (%DV) Represents

Percent Daily Value (%DV) indicates the percentage of a specific nutrient in a serving of food that contributes to a total daily diet. These percentages are calculated using recommended daily intake levels for various nutrients, established by health authorities. For example, if a food item shows 10% DV for Vitamin C, it means one serving of that food provides 10% of the amount of Vitamin C recommended for a typical 2,000-calorie diet.

This provides a clear snapshot of a food’s contribution to your daily nutrient needs without requiring you to know the exact gram or milligram amounts of the recommended daily intake for each nutrient.

Interpreting %DV to Determine Nutrient Levels

The %DV is a powerful tool for quickly assessing whether a food is a good source of a particular nutrient or if it should be consumed in moderation. This interpretation is simplified by a widely accepted rule of thumb that makes it easy to gauge nutrient content at a glance.

A simple rule of thumb for interpreting %DV:

  • 5% DV or less is considered low in that nutrient.
  • 20% DV or more is considered high in that nutrient.

This guideline allows consumers to make rapid judgments. For instance, if you are trying to increase your fiber intake, you would look for foods with a high %DV for fiber. Conversely, if you are monitoring your sodium intake, you would aim for foods with a low %DV for sodium. This practical application transforms the %DV from a mere number into actionable dietary guidance.

Understanding Ingredient Lists

Beyond the numbers and percentages, the ingredient list provides a crucial narrative about what you’re actually consuming. It’s a window into the food’s composition, revealing its building blocks and offering insights into its overall quality and healthfulness. Learning to decipher this list empowers you to make more informed choices, especially when navigating the vast world of processed foods.The order of ingredients is not arbitrary; it’s dictated by the amount present in the product.

Ingredients are listed in descending order by weight. This means the ingredient at the very top is the most abundant, and the one at the bottom is present in the smallest quantity. This fundamental rule is your primary tool for understanding the core components of a food item.

Ingredient Order and Its Significance

Understanding the order of ingredients is the first step to unlocking the secrets of the ingredient list. The ingredient listed first constitutes the largest proportion of the product by weight, followed by the second ingredient, and so on. This hierarchy allows you to quickly identify the primary components of a food. For instance, if sugar is listed as the first or second ingredient in a cereal, it indicates that sugar is a dominant component, which might be a red flag for those seeking to limit added sugars.

Conversely, if whole grains or vegetables appear at the top, it suggests a more nutrient-dense product.

Recognizing Hidden Sugars and Unhealthy Fats

Sugar and unhealthy fats can be disguised within ingredient lists, making it challenging to assess their true presence. Developing an awareness of these hidden sources is a key skill for proactive health management.

Hidden Sources of Sugar

Sugar is not always labeled as “sugar.” Manufacturers use a variety of terms to sweeten products, and these are listed in order of weight.Here are common hidden sources of sugar:

  • Corn syrup (including high-fructose corn syrup)
  • Dextrose
  • Fructose
  • Glucose
  • Maltose
  • Sucrose
  • Cane sugar
  • Brown rice syrup
  • Evaporated cane juice
  • Fruit juice concentrates
  • Maple syrup
  • Molasses
  • Honey

If several of these are listed among the first few ingredients, the product likely contains a significant amount of added sugar.

Hidden Sources of Unhealthy Fats

Unhealthy fats can also be present in less obvious forms, particularly in baked goods, fried foods, and some processed snacks.Be aware of the following when reviewing ingredient lists for fats:

  • Partially Hydrogenated Oils: This is a key indicator of artificial trans fats, which are detrimental to heart health. Even if the label states “0g trans fat,” the presence of partially hydrogenated oils means trans fats are present in small amounts.
  • Vegetable Shortening: Often contains saturated or trans fats.
  • Palm Oil and Coconut Oil: While plant-based, these are high in saturated fat and should be consumed in moderation.
  • Butter and Lard: Sources of saturated fat.

Prioritizing products that list healthy oils like olive oil, canola oil, or sunflower oil as primary fat sources is generally a healthier choice.

Added Sugars

Added sugars are sugars and syrups that are added to foods during processing or preparation. They provide calories but little to no essential nutrients, making them a focus for health-conscious consumers. Identifying added sugars is vital for managing sugar intake and reducing the risk of associated health issues.The nutrition facts panel now includes a line item for “Added Sugars.” This makes it easier to distinguish between naturally occurring sugars (like those in fruit or milk) and those added by manufacturers.

The American Heart Association recommends limiting added sugar intake to no more than 6 teaspoons (25 grams) per day for women and no more than 9 teaspoons (36 grams) per day for men.

When examining ingredient lists, be aware that added sugars can be disguised under various names. Common examples include:

  • High-fructose corn syrup
  • Cane sugar
  • Brown sugar
  • Maple syrup
  • Honey
  • Agave nectar
  • Molasses
  • Dextrose, fructose, glucose, sucrose

Choosing products with lower amounts of added sugars can contribute to better weight management and reduced risk of chronic diseases like type 2 diabetes and heart disease.

Sodium Content

Sodium is an essential mineral, but excessive intake is linked to serious health problems, particularly high blood pressure. The nutrition label provides critical information about the sodium content of a food product, enabling consumers to make choices that support cardiovascular health.High sodium intake can lead to fluid retention, increased blood pressure, and a greater risk of heart attack and stroke.

Many processed foods are high in sodium, often used as a preservative and flavor enhancer.

The %DV for sodium is typically based on a recommendation of consuming no more than 2,300 milligrams (mg) per day, though some health organizations suggest even lower limits for certain populations. A product that provides 5% DV or less for sodium per serving is considered low, while 20% DV or more is considered high.

When reviewing labels, pay attention to the serving size. A seemingly low-sodium product can become high in sodium if multiple servings are consumed. For example, a product with 150 mg of sodium per serving (which is 6% DV) would exceed the 2,300 mg daily limit if 40 servings were eaten.

Labels for Specific Dietary Needs

Many individuals follow specific dietary patterns for health, ethical, or personal reasons. Nutrition labels offer information to help identify suitable products.

Gluten-Free

Gluten is a protein found in wheat, barley, and rye. A gluten-free diet is essential for individuals with celiac disease or non-celiac gluten sensitivity.

Products labeled “gluten-free” have been verified to contain less than 20 parts per million (ppm) of gluten. This certification is regulated by food authorities to ensure safety for those with gluten-related disorders. Always check the ingredient list for any potential sources of gluten if you have a severe sensitivity.

Vegan

A vegan diet excludes all animal products, including meat, poultry, fish, dairy, eggs, and honey.

While the nutrition facts panel primarily focuses on nutrient content, identifying vegan products requires careful examination of the ingredient list. Look for terms like “plant-based,” “dairy-free,” “egg-free,” and “no animal ingredients.” Some products may also carry a “certified vegan” logo, indicating that they meet specific vegan standards.

“Organic” and “Natural” Claims

Terms like “organic” and “natural” are marketing claims that appear on food packaging but are distinct from the nutrition facts panel. They refer to how a food was produced, not necessarily its nutritional value.

Organic

“Organic” refers to food grown and processed according to specific federal guidelines. These guidelines prohibit the use of synthetic fertilizers, pesticides, genetically modified organisms (GMOs), and irradiation. For animal products, organic standards require animals to be raised without antibiotics or growth hormones and to have access to the outdoors.

Products labeled “100% Organic” must contain only organically produced ingredients and processing aids. “Organic” products must contain at least 95% organically produced ingredients. Products labeled “Made with Organic Ingredients” must contain at least 70% organically produced ingredients.

Natural

The term “natural” is less strictly regulated. The U.S. Food and Drug Administration (FDA) has not developed a formal definition for “natural.” However, the FDA generally considers the term to mean that nothing artificial or synthetic (including all color additives regardless of source) has been included in, or has been added to, a food that would not normally be expected to be in that food.

This can be confusing, as “natural” does not necessarily mean “healthy” or “organic.” For instance, a product with a high sugar content could still be labeled “natural” if the sugars are derived from natural sources. Always refer to the ingredient list and the nutrition facts panel for actual nutritional information.
